How do varicose veins develop and what can be done about them?

Heart pumps the blood into the tissues in vessels a.k.a. ‘arteries’, then the blood returns to the heart through vessels a.k.a. ‘veins’. In the veins, there are valves which make sure that the blood is following in the right direction towards the heart. Unfortunately, at times, the valves in the veins can fail (commonly in the legs) which makes the blood to be collected here. When the blood gets collected in this way, the vein will either enlarge or will get distorted. These are referred to, in scientific terms, as ‘varicose veins’ and can be very uncomfortable for the person who has them.


People who have varicose veins are therefore looking for varicose veins natural treatment so that they can prevent themselves from eczema, discoloration of the skin and in some cases, ulcer in the leg. There are some natural treatments for varicose veins; you can go with the compound aescin, which helps in strengthening the vein walls to prevent any further damage to the veins. Aescin is taken from horse chestnut and has been used as a natural remedy to treat problems related to the veins. It’s better to get a treatment when you discover varicose veins in your legs so that you can improve the flow of blood in your veins and prevent yourself from skin conditions in your leg which make you feel uncomfortable.
